Mageeba: “Do you know what I mean by a relatively free press, Mr. Wagner?”

DICK WAGNER, veteran Australian-born British tabloid newspaper reporter: “Not exactly, sir, no.”

MAGEEBA. “I mean a free press which is edited by one of my relatives.”
— From Night and Day, the play by Tom Stoppard.
